Overview:
Obama: An Intimate Portrait is more than a photography book; it stands as a definitive visual biography of Barack Obama’s presidency, told through the intimate lens of Pete Souza, the Chief Official White House Photographer. Published in an oversize 12" x 10" format by Little, Brown, this hardback presents over 300 photographs in exquisite detail, many published here for the first time. Souza’s access is unparalleled: he was by the President’s side through the highest-stakes moments and the most candid, human ones alike. The images are paired with behind‑the‑scenes captions that illuminate the moments behind history—whether in the Situation Room during critical decisions, at the White House with family, or in encounters with world leaders and cultural figures. A foreword from Barack Obama himself anchors the collection in the President’s own voice, underscoring the trust behind these images. The result is a visual narrative that communicates the pace, power, and personality of the era, offering a rare glimpse into the man as well as the presidency. About the Author:
Pete Souza is a renowned photojournalist who served as the Chief Official White House Photographer for President Ronald Reagan and later for Barack Obama. As director of the White House Photo Office, Souza documented the administrations with an intimate, unflinching eye. His work has become a touchstone for visual political history, celebrated for its clarity, humanity, and storytelling through image.
